Program Description
This certificate program—which prepares you to work in such
settings as hospitals, nursing homes, healthcare agencies, and
private health organizations—is divided into 30 units of 4
hours. The program runs continuously throughout the year,
allowing you to enter the program during any unit and finish at
your own pace.
You can finish these prerequisite 120 hours in just one semester by
attending classes twice a week at the University Park campus .
Upon successful completion of the program, you will be awarded a
certificate of completion from FIU. You may then obtain your
license from the State of Florida, Risk Management Division,
after submitting an application and meeting all the criteria of
the Agency for Health Care Administration (AHCA).

Topics
This non-credit certificate program, will provide a wealth of
information for controlling risk, professionally and personally in healthcare settings.
- Risk Management Processes
- Health Care Risk Prevention, Control & Reduction Techniques
- State Risk Management Program Requirements for Nursing Homes,
HMO's and Hospitals
- HIPAA
- EMTALA
- Health Care Compliance Programs on Fraud and Abuse
- Medical Errors and Adverse Occurences- Sate and Accreditation
Reporting (JCAHO/AHCA)
- Contracts and Legal Liability Exposures
- Credentialing
- Claims Management
- Investigatory Technique

About the Instructor
Juan D. Reyes Juan D. Reyes ARM, LHCRM, is currently a Compliance
Officer for a major Managed Care organization and a private
risk management consultant. He has a broad healthcare industry
background in administration and operations. Mr. Reyes ha been
in affiliated with the healthcare , insurance industries and in
the private sector , in various capacities, for over twenty
years. He has worked in both public, profit and non-for profit
healthcare sectors in several administrative positions. For ten
and a half years , he was the Director of Risk Management and
Compliance Programs for the Public Health Trust of Miami-Dade
County/University of Miami School of Medicine/Jackson Memorial
Medical Center and their Chief Compliance and Corporate Risk
Officer. In the insurance area, Mr.. Reyes has been directly
involved in Risk Prevention/Safety, Risk Financing and
Claims/Litigation Management. He is a graduate of the
University of Miami with a Master's in Business
Administration/Health Administration and a degree in Industrial
Engineering from the Georgia Institute of Technology. He is
certified as a Health Safety Professional (CHSP), a diplomate of
the American Board of Quality and Utilization Review Physicians
(ABQAURP) , a State of Florida Multi Lines Adjuster and a State
of Florida Life and Health Agent as well as having an Associate
in Risk Management designation from the Insurance Institute of
America. He also teaches State of Florida pre-licensing
insurance courses for other local colleges. Mr.. Reyes has been
the primary instructor for the Pre-Licensing Healthcare
Certificate Program since May 2001 and his students have
consistently rated him as an excellent instructor.
